| BOLABRAT | Bolabrat Buiale-bhrea Bolabrat |
Mr Kenneth Morrison A.A. Carmichael Esqr A. Shaw, Strond |
017 | This name signifies, "Braefold" and applies to a small piece of pasture situated about 3/4 of a mile North of Northtown. Right Hon. [Honourable] Earl of Dunmore propr [proprietor] |
| LOCH EACHKAVAT | Loch EachKavat Loch TacKavat Loch EachKavat |
Mr Kenneth Morrison Old Estate Map K. McDonald Esqr Scarasta |
017 | Is applied to a small loch situate 90 chains north of the summit of Bleaval. No English could be got for the name. |
| BRAIGH BUIDHE | Bràigh-Buidhe Bràigh-Buidhe |
Mr Kenneth Morrison A.A. Carmichael Esqr |
017 | Signifies "Yellow brae" and is applied to the face of a hill clad with good heathy pasture & situate 3/4 of a mile north west from the summit of Bleaval. The Earl of Dunmore is propr. [proprietor] |

Ordnance Survey - Inverness county, OS Name Books - Inverness county (Outer Hebrides) - Volume 5 - Parish of Harris, OS1/18/5
This volume contains information on place names found in the parish of Harris.
Ordnance Survey - Inverness county
Ordnance Survey was established in the 18th century to create maps, surveys and associated records for the entirety of Great Britain. These records are arranged by county. This entry has been created to enable searching for Ordnance Survey records for the county of Inverness, which is in the north of Scotland. The boundaries of the county were altered by the Boundary Commissioners in 1891.
